Anna’s Flowers

Anna Atkins is considered the mother of cyanotype. I’ve moved the medium to fabric and dried flowers instead of paper and seaweed. Fabric presents a separate set of challenges, from wrinkles creating variations in tone to blur created by the object being pressed into the fabric. …

Cascade

Thin strips of blue, aqua, and iridescent glass are dotted by glass bubbles in this cascading glass sculpture. The strips of glass are kiln-fired, kiln-shaped and mounted on a custom steel and slate stand. …
